Career in Journalism

Olufemi Soneye began his journalism career in Nigeria, working with reputable media houses where he gained hands-on experience in news reporting, editorial management, and investigative journalism. His work often focused on critical national issues including governance, economy, oil and gas, and civil society. His bold and balanced reporting earned him recognition among his peers and within the media industry.

Soneye would later move to the United States, where he continued his journalistic pursuits. He served as the publisher of Per Second News, an online news platform that became a respected voice in political and economic analysis, especially among the Nigerian diaspora. Under his leadership, the platform gained a reputation for factual reporting and in-depth features on African affairs.

Transition to Strategic Communications

With his solid background in media, Olufemi Soneye transitioned into corporate communications, bringing his skills to bear in the energy sector. In 2023, he was appointed the Chief Corporate Communications Officer (CCCO) of the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ited (NNPC Ltd) — a role that placed him at the heart of Nigeria’s most strategic economic sector.

As CCCO, Soneye was responsible for shaping public perception, managing crisis communications, and driving transparency in the NNPC’s public engagements. He also played a pivotal role in repositioning the company’s image during a period of major structural reforms, including its transition to a limited liability company.

His resignation from NNPC Ltd in June 2025 stirred public conversation, as many saw him as a key figure in the company’s transparency drive. Though the reasons for his resignation were not publicly detailed, his contributions during his tenure remain widely acknowledged.
